At the Peacock Theatre in Los Angeles, the 2025 Creative Arts Emmy Awards were held, celebrating television, arts, culture, and crafts. Over 100 films, creatives, and filmmakers were nominated across multiple categories, and a total of 50 awards were handed over.
The Penguin, Andor, and Bridgeton were among the top winners of the night. In acting, Bryan Cranston and Julianne Nicholson were both presented with an award as guest stars in Hacks and The Studio, respectively. Meanwhile, in animation, Arcane and Love, Death + Robots were big winners.

Nollywood, Nigeria’s film industry, has grown from grassroots video productions into one of the world’s largest film powerhouses. With thousands of releases every year, Nollywood tells stories that blend culture, history, comedy, and drama. But a few films stand out as milestones; either for their artistry, commercial impact, or influence on the industry. Below is a ranking of the 10 greatest Nollywood movies of all time, alongside an explanation of how the ranking was determined.
The Ranking
1. Living in Bondage (1992)
Widely regarded as the film that launched Nollywood’s video boom, it tells the story of a man who joins a secret cult in search of wealth, only to suffer tragic consequences. Its success marked a turning point for Nigerian cinema.
Summary: The film tells the story of Andy Okeke, who is lured into a money ritual cult. Though he becomes wealthy, the spiritual consequences destroy his life, leaving a cautionary legacy. It was a cultural reset that birthed Nollywood.
2. Osuofia in London (2003)
This comedy starring Nkem Owoh remains one of Nollywood’s most iconic films. It follows a naive villager who travels to London to claim an inheritance, blending Nigerian humor with cross-cultural themes.
Summary: Osuofia, a villager, travels to London to inherit his late brother’s property. His naive outlook collides with Western culture, creating comedic situations and showing the humor in cultural clashes.
3. The Figurine (2009)
Directed by Kunle Afolayan, this psychological thriller won multiple African Movie Academy Awards. It is praised for its strong storytelling, cinematography, and for raising Nollywood’s technical standards.
Summary: Friends discover a mystical statue said to bring seven years of fortune, followed by seven years of doom. Their lives spiral as destiny, superstition, and human choices collide in this thriller.
4. Half of a Yellow Sun (2013)
Based on Chimamanda Ngozi Adichie’s acclaimed novel, this historical drama explores love and loss during the Nigerian Civil War. With international stars like Chiwetel Ejiofor and Thandie Newton, it brought global attention to Nollywood storytelling.
Summary: Set during the Nigerian Civil War, the story follows twin sisters Olanna and Kainene as they navigate love, betrayal, and survival. It brings the human side of war to the big screen.
5. October 1 (2014)
Set just before Nigeria’s independence, Kunle Afolayan’s thriller follows a detective solving murders in a small town. It is both a gripping crime story and a reflection on colonial legacies.
Summary: A police detective from Lagos is sent to a rural town to solve a series of murders just before independence. As he uncovers the truth, the film explores themes of trauma, colonialism, and national identity.
6. The Wedding Party (2016)
A romantic comedy that became Nigeria’s highest-grossing film at the time, grossing over ₦452 million. It captured the glamour, chaos, and humor of Nigerian weddings with mass audience appeal.
Summary: On the day of a high-society Nigerian wedding, chaos ensues as families clash, secrets spill, and love is tested. It’s a glamorous rom-com filled with laughter and cultural celebration.
7. The Wedding Party 2: Destination Dubai (2017)
The sequel continued the success, this time set in Dubai. It reinforced Nollywood’s ability to deliver commercially successful, star-studded productions.
Summary: Picking up from the first film, this sequel follows a lavish wedding in Dubai. With drama, comedy, and exotic settings, it continues the spectacle that made the first movie a hit.
8. Chief Daddy (2018)
A family comedy about the chaos that follows a wealthy man’s death. With a star-studded cast, it was another major box office hit, earning about ₦387 million.
Summary: When a wealthy patriarch dies, his dysfunctional family scrambles to secure their inheritance. The film is a blend of humor and family drama, showing the chaos money leaves behind.
9. King of Boys (2018)
Directed by Kemi Adetiba, this political thriller follows a powerful woman navigating corruption and ambition. It received widespread acclaim for its storytelling and powerhouse performance by Sola Sobowale.
Summary: Eniola Salami, a powerful businesswoman with political ambitions, struggles to hold onto power. Betrayals, rivalries, and her own ruthlessness drive this intense political thriller.
10. Eyimofe (2020)
An internationally acclaimed drama that portrays everyday Lagosians striving for better lives. It premiered at the Berlin International Film Festival and became the first Nigerian film added to The Criterion Collection.
Summary: Split into two chapters ‘This is My Desire’ and ‘This is My Story’ the film follows Mofe, an engineer, and Rosa, a hairdresser. Both dream of leaving Nigeria for a better life, but face harsh realities of class and survival.
How This Ranking Was Done
This ranking was not based solely on box office numbers or popularity. Instead, it considered four main factors:
Historical Significance: Films that shaped Nollywood’s identity or marked a turning point in the industry.
Critical Acclaim & Awards: Recognition from film critics, African Movie Academy Awards, and international festivals.
Box Office Success & Popularity: Movies that broke records or captured mass audiences.
Cultural Impact & Longevity: Titles that influenced pop culture, inspired conversations, or remain classics.
By balancing these factors, this list highlights films that not only entertained but also elevated Nollywood’s reputation globally.
Nollywood continues to evolve, moving from grassroots productions to globally recognized cinema. The films on this list represent milestones in that journey whether through breaking box office records, winning international acclaim, or shaping cultural conversations. As Nollywood grows, future films may join or even surpass these greats, but their legacy will always remain part of Nigeria’s cinematic history.
In today’s fast-paced world, no one likes waiting hours for their phone to power back up. Whether you are heading out for work, about to catch a flight, or simply impatient, faster charging is always welcome. One common tip many smartphone users swear by is switching on Airplane Mode while charging. But does it actually work?
What Happens When You Turn On Airplane Mode?
Airplane Mode is designed to disable all wireless communications on your phone, including:
Cellular network signals (calls and mobile data)
Wi-Fi
Bluetooth
GPS and location services
By shutting these features down, your phone drastically reduces background power consumption. For example, without mobile signals or Wi-Fi constantly searching for connections, the device uses less energy. This means more of the incoming charge is directed straight into your battery.
How Much Faster Does It Charge?
The difference isn’t dramatic, but it is noticeable. On average, phones may charge 4–8% faster in Airplane Mode compared to normal charging. While this won’t cut your charging time in half, it can make a real difference if you only have 20–30 minutes to top up before heading out.
For instance:
A phone that takes 2 hours to fully charge might save 5–10 minutes on Airplane Mode.
A quick 30-minute top-up could give you a few extra percentage points of battery.
Tips to Maximize Charging Speed
If you’re looking for the fastest way to charge your phone, Airplane Mode is only part of the solution. Here are more tips that make a bigger difference:
Use the right charger – Always use the original or a certified fast charger that matches your phone’s wattage.
Keep your phone cool – Charging generates heat, and heat slows down the charging process. Keep the phone on a hard surface instead of a bed or couch.
Don’t use your phone while charging; Streaming, gaming, or browsing while plugged in increases power drain.
Turn the phone off completely; If you can, powering down your phone charges it slightly faster than even Airplane Mode.
Yes, Airplane Mode does make your phone charge faster, but only slightly. It works by reducing background activity and lowering battery drain, allowing more of the incoming power to go directly into charging. If you’re in a hurry, every minute counts, and this simple switch can give your phone a small but useful boost.
The National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) has officially announced the registration dates for its 2025 Batch B Stream II orientation exercise. According to the timetable released on the NYSC portal, the registration process will commence on Monday, September 8, 2025, and will run until Saturday, September 13, 2025.
This announcement is crucial for all prospective corps members (PCMs), both locally trained and foreign-trained graduates, who are expected to participate in the scheme’s one-year mandatory national service.
Printing of Deployment & Call-up Letters (Institutions & PCMs)
September 21 – 23, 2025
Registration Guidelines for PCMs
To ensure a smooth process, PCMs are advised to take note of the following:
NYSC Portal: Registration should be done strictly on the official NYSC portal (www.nysc.gov.ng). Avoid unofficial sites to prevent scams.
Required Information for Local Graduate: Valid email address and phone number, NIN (National Identification Number, Matriculation/JAMB number for verification, Recent passport photograph (white background recommended)
Requirements for Foreign-Trained Graduates: – International passport and student visa, Original degree or HND certificate, WAEC/NECO/GCE results with scratch cards for verification, Transcript (if applicable), Physical verification at designated centers between September 14 and 18, 2025.
Biometric Capture: During registration, all PCMs are expected to complete biometric fingerprint capture.
Call-Up Letter Printing: From September 21 to 23, 2025, PCMs will be able to print their call-up letters. Those who paid during registration can print directly from the portal, while others must collect from their respective institutions.
After registration and call-up letter issuance, PCMs will be deployed to various states across Nigeria for the orientation camp exercise. The official camp opening date for Batch B Stream II will be communicated by the NYSC in due course.
During the three-week camp, PCMs will undergo:
Orientation and training
Lectures on national integration and youth development
Skills acquisition programs
Parade and drills
Swearing-in ceremony
Prospective corps members are advised to begin preparations early, gather all necessary documents, and strictly adhere to NYSC guidelines. Timely registration is essential, as the portal will automatically close after the set deadline of September 13, 2025.

MultiChoice Ghana’s operations are under threat today, September 6, 2025, as the deadline set by the National Communications Authority (NCA) for the company to reduce subscription prices by 30 percent expires.
Communications Minister Samuel Nartey George had earlier warned that MultiChoice’s license would be suspended if the company failed to comply with the directive. The ultimatum followed a 30-day suspension notice issued in August, alongside a daily fine of GHC 10,000 imposed on the pay-TV operator for failing to submit required pricing data. By early September, the fines had accumulated to over GHC 150,000.
Despite the government’s position, MultiChoice has publicly denied that any agreement to cut prices has been reached. The company says discussions are still ongoing through a stakeholder committee established by the ministry.
“MultiChoice has not agreed to a price reduction. We remain committed to the ongoing engagement process and await the outcome of the working committee,” the company said in a statement.
The standoff could affect millions of subscribers in Ghana who rely on DSTV services for entertainment, sports, and news content. It also raises broader questions about regulatory intervention in subscription pricing and the balance between consumer protection and business sustainability.
For now, all eyes remain on the outcome of today’s deadline as the NCA decides whether to proceed with the suspension or allow negotiations to continue.

Peacock has officially announced that Bel-Air will return for its fourth and final season on Monday, November 24, 2025, marking the end of a groundbreaking reimagining of the classic sitcom The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air.
The streaming service revealed that the season will consist of eight episodes, delivering the final chapter of the dramatic series that has captivated audiences since its debut in 2022.
Created as a dramatic retelling of the 1990s comedy, Bel-Air reintroduced fans to Will Smith’s iconic story; a teenager from West Philadelphia sent to live with his wealthy relatives in Bel-Air after a run-in back home. Unlike its predecessor, the series took a darker, more grounded approach, exploring class, identity, race, and family dynamics in modern America.
Over three seasons, Bel-Air has earned critical acclaim for its ambitious storytelling and strong performances, particularly from Jabari Banks, who stepped into the role of Will, and Cassandra Freeman, who portrays Aunt Viv. The show has been praised for balancing nostalgia with fresh perspectives, making it both familiar and boldly original.
What to Expect in Season Four
While Peacock has not revealed full plot details, the final season promises to bring resolution to lingering conflicts among the Banks family, Will, and his friends. With only eight episodes to conclude the story, fans can expect high-stakes drama and emotional payoffs.
NBC Insider described the upcoming season as the “final chapter” of the series, hinting at a powerful conclusion to Will’s journey from West Philly to Bel-Air.
As the countdown begins, fans will be eager to see how Bel-Air closes its story and whether Will’s journey will end with the same sense of hope and resilience that made the original Fresh Prince unforgettable.
Pop superstar Justin Bieber has surprised fans yet again with the unexpected release of his eighth studio album, Swag II, on September 5, 2025. The project arrives less than two months after the launch of his previous album Swag, signaling one of the fastest turnarounds between albums in his career.
A Surprise Rollout
The album was announced in typical Bieber fashion; with cryptic billboards lighting up major cities including New York, London, Seoul, and Sydney, followed by a social media reveal just hours before release. However, some fans reported brief delays on streaming platforms, with the album appearing several hours later than its scheduled midnight debut.
Despite the hiccups, the rollout generated massive buzz online, amplified by the album’s striking pastel-pink cover art and a matching capsule collection from Bieber’s clothing brand SKYLRK.
A Double Album with 44 Tracks
Swag II arrives as a double album, featuring 23 brand-new songs alongside the 21 tracks from Swag. Together, the project runs for more than two hours, offering fans a marathon of Bieber’s evolving sound.
While Swag leaned heavily into R&B textures, its sequel embraces a more pop-oriented direction. Bieber’s vocal performances shift from soulful ballads to high-energy anthems, showing both his versatility and confidence as a performer.
Collaborations Across Genres
The new record is loaded with star-studded collaborations:
Tems brings her soulful Afro-fusion touch to “I THINK YOU’RE SPECIAL”.
Hurricane Chris injects Southern flair into “POPPIN’ MY S***”.
Eddie Benjamin delivers one of the most intimate moments on “OPEN UP YOUR HEART”.
Gunna, Cash Cobain, Bakar, Druski, Sexyy Red, Dijon, Lil B, and Marvin Winans all make appearances across various tracks.
The album’s production credits are equally diverse, with names like Mike Will Made It, Carter Lang, Dijon, Mk.gee, and Buddy Ross shaping its eclectic sound.
Beyond its collaborations, Swag II reflects Bieber’s current life stage; balancing global superstardom with his journey into fatherhood and self-discovery. Many songs highlight themes of intimacy, healing, and creative rebirth, contrasting with the swagger-heavy energy of its predecessor.
Despite release delays on certain platforms, Swag II is already climbing the charts and sparking discussions across social media.

Your kidneys are two bean-shaped organs that play a critical role in keeping your body healthy. They filter waste products from the blood, regulate fluid balance, control blood pressure, and help maintain overall metabolic stability. Unfortunately, factors like poor diet, high blood pressure, diabetes, and dehydration can strain the kidneys and lead to chronic kidney disease (CKD).
The good news? A kidney-friendly diet rich in fruits can protect and even boost kidney function. Fruits provide antioxidants, vitamins, minerals, and hydration—all essential for cleansing the kidneys and preventing damage.
In this article, we highlight 8 of the best fruits for kidney health and explain why they should be part of your daily diet.
Apples: The Kidney-Friendly Fiber Fruit
Apples are rich in pectin, a type of soluble fiber that lowers cholesterol and blood sugar levels. Both high cholesterol and uncontrolled diabetes are major risk factors for kidney damage. Apples also contain anti-inflammatory compounds that protect kidney tissues.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Lowers cholesterol and blood sugar
Supports healthy digestion and weight control
Helps prevent urinary tract infections (UTIs)
Tip: Eat apples raw, add slices to salads, or blend them into smoothies for a refreshing kidney-friendly snack.
Berries: Nature’s Antioxidant
Berries such as blueberries, strawberries, and raspberries are loaded with vitamin C, manganese, and powerful antioxidants. They protect kidney cells from oxidative stress, reduce inflammation, and may even slow the progression of kidney disease.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Protects against free radical damage
Reduces inflammation in kidney tissues
Low in potassium, making them safe for CKD patients
Tip: Add a handful of berries to your breakfast oatmeal, yogurt, or smoothies for a kidney-boosting start to the day.
Red Grapes: Heart and Kidney Protector
Red grapes contain resveratrol, a plant compound linked to kidney protection. Their natural antioxidants improve blood circulation, regulate blood pressure, and reduce inflammation. High blood pressure is a leading cause of kidney disease, so keeping it under control is essential.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Rich in resveratrol for kidney protection
Helps reduce blood pressure
Prevents inflammation and oxidative damage
Tip: Snack on frozen grapes for a refreshing treat or add them to fruit salads.
Pineapple: Tropical Fruit with Low Potassium
Unlike bananas and oranges, pineapple is low in potassium, making it a safe choice for people with chronic kidney disease. It’s also rich in vitamin C, manganese, and bromelain, an enzyme that reduces inflammation.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Low potassium content (CKD-friendly)
Reduces inflammation in the body
Supports digestion and immunity
Tip: Add fresh pineapple chunks to smoothies or enjoy them as a hydrating mid-day snack.
Watermelon: Hydration for Healthy Kidneys
Made up of about 92% water, watermelon is one of the best fruits for hydration. Staying hydrated helps the kidneys flush out toxins and prevents the formation of kidney stones. Watermelon is also rich in lycopene, an antioxidant that protects kidney tissues from damage.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Promotes hydration and toxin removal
Prevents kidney stone formation
Provides antioxidants for tissue protection
Tip: Enjoy watermelon slices chilled or blend them into fresh juice without added sugar.
Cranberries: Natural UTI Defense
Cranberries are widely known for their role in urinary tract health. They contain proanthocyanidins, which prevent bacteria from sticking to the urinary tract walls. This reduces the risk of UTIs, which, if left untreated, can lead to kidney infections.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Prevents UTIs and kidney infections
Lowers risk of stone formation
Supports bladder and urinary tract health
Tip: Drink unsweetened cranberry juice or add dried cranberries (without added sugar) to salads.
Cherries: Anti-Inflammatory
Cherries are packed with antioxidants and phytochemicals that fight inflammation. They also help lower uric acid levels, which is crucial for people prone to gout. Since gout can damage the kidneys over time, eating cherries may help reduce the risk.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Reduces inflammation in the body
Lowers uric acid levels (protects against gout)
Rich in antioxidants for kidney tissue repair
Tip: Eat fresh cherries when in season or drink cherry juice in moderation.
Citrus Fruits: Natural Kidney Stone Prevention
Lemons, limes, and oranges are rich in citric acid and vitamin C, which help prevent kidney stone formation. Citric acid binds with calcium in the urine, preventing crystals from forming and developing into stones.
Benefits for Kidneys:
Prevents kidney stones naturally
Strengthens the immune system
Promotes detoxification
Tip: Start your day with a glass of warm lemon water to cleanse and hydrate your kidneys.
Your kidneys work tirelessly to filter toxins and maintain balance in your body. Supporting them with the right diet can make a big difference in preventing kidney disease and maintaining long-term health.
By including apples, berries, grapes, pineapple, watermelon, cranberries, cherries, and citrus fruits in your daily meals, you can naturally boost kidney function, prevent stone formation, and protect against inflammation.
A healthy lifestyle; balanced diet, hydration, exercise, and regular medical check-ups remains the best way to keep your kidneys functioning at their best.
The world of fashion is in mourning as Giorgio Armani, the legendary Italian designer whose sleek, understated style transformed luxury dressing, has died at the age of 91. His death was confirmed on Thursday by the Armani Group, which announced that he passed away peacefully at his home in Milan, surrounded by loved ones.
A Fashion Pioneer
Born on July 11, 1934, in Piacenza, Italy, Armani originally studied medicine before discovering his passion for design. In 1975, he founded the Armani brand, which would grow into a global empire spanning haute couture, ready-to-wear, accessories, fragrances, interior design, and hospitality.
Armani became synonymous with timeless elegance and quiet sophistication. His revolutionary approach to tailoring, especially the introduction of unstructured jackets and relaxed suits; redefined how men and women dressed in the modern era. His creations were known for their clean lines, muted tones, and minimalist aesthetic that stood apart from flashier trends.
Armani’s influence stretched beyond the runway and into Hollywood. His designs famously dressed Richard Gere in American Gigolo (1980), a collaboration that catapulted Armani onto the global stage. From that moment on, Armani became a go-to designer for red-carpet glamour, clothing countless celebrities, athletes, and public figures.
By the 1980s, his label became synonymous with “power dressing,” giving professionals a sophisticated yet comfortable way to express authority and confidence.
Tributes and Mourning
Tributes have poured in from across the fashion industry and beyond. Fellow designer Donatella Versace described Armani as “a giant whose legacy will live forever,” while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ni hailed him as “an ambassador of Italian excellence who carried our style and creativity to the world.”
A public funeral chamber will be set up in Milan this weekend to allow admirers to pay their respects. A private funeral, as per Armani’s wishes, will follow at a later date.
At the time of his death, Armani’s empire was valued at several billion euros, with global reach through brands such as Giorgio Armani, Emporio Armani, Armani Privé, Armani Exchange, and Armani Casa. Beyond fashion, his influence extended into design, architecture, and lifestyle, making him one of the most versatile figures in modern luxury.
